Comparative Analysis: DMN22M5UFG-7 (N-channel) vs. VBQF1202
Analysis of the Original Model (DMN22M5UFG-7) Core:
This is a 20V N-channel MOSFET from DIODES in a PowerDI3333-8 package. Its design core is to minimize conduction loss while maintaining excellent switching performance. Key advantages include a very low on-resistance of 3.5mΩ at a 2.5V gate drive and a high continuous drain current rating of 27A.
Compatibility and Differences of the Domestic Alternative (VBQF1202):
VBsemi's VBQF1202 comes in a DFN8(3x3) package. It represents a significant performance enhancement in key parameters: the same 20V voltage rating, but a dramatically higher continuous current of 100A and a lower on-resistance of 2mΩ (at 10V gate drive).
Key Application Areas:
Original Model DMN22M5UFG-7: Ideal for high-efficiency, medium-to-high current power management applications where low RDS(on) at low gate drive is critical, such as synchronous rectification in point-of-load (POL) converters or motor drives in 12V systems.
Alternative Model VBQF1202: Suited for upgraded scenarios demanding extreme current capability and minimal conduction loss, such as high-current DC-DC converters, server VRMs, or high-power motor control circuits where its 100A rating and 2mΩ RDS(on) offer substantial headroom.
Comparative Analysis: DMP4051LK3-13 (P-channel) vs. VBE2412
Analysis of the Original Model (DMP4051LK3-13) Core:
This is a -40V P-channel MOSFET from DIODES in a TO-252 (DPAK) package. It aims to balance a low on-resistance of 85mΩ (at 4.5V Vgs) with good switching performance for efficient power management, supporting a continuous current of -10.5A.
Compatibility and Differences of the Domestic Alternative (VBE2412):
VBsemi's VBE2412 is a direct pin-to-pin compatible alternative in the TO-252 package. It offers a substantial performance upgrade: the same -40V voltage rating, but a much higher continuous current of -50A and a significantly lower on-resistance of 15mΩ (at 4.5V Vgs).
Key Application Areas:
Original Model DMP4051LK3-13: Well-suited for P-channel applications in 24V/36V systems requiring a compact footprint and good efficiency, such as high-side load switches, power path management, or inverting circuits.
Alternative Model VBE2412: An excellent drop-in replacement for scenarios requiring higher current handling, lower conduction loss, and greater thermal margin. Its -50A rating and 15mΩ RDS(on) make it ideal for more demanding high-side switching, battery protection circuits, or motor control in higher power systems.
Summary:
This analysis reveals two distinct upgrade paths with the domestic alternatives. For N-channel applications, the original DMN22M5UFG-7 offers excellent low-RDS(on) performance at low gate voltage, while the alternative VBQF1202 provides a massive boost in current capacity and even lower resistance for the most demanding high-power designs. For P-channel applications, the original DMP4051LK3-13 is a competent device for medium-power needs, whereas the alternative VBE2412 delivers a dramatic improvement in both current rating and on-resistance, enabling higher efficiency and power density in compatible designs.
The core conclusion remains: selection is about precise requirement matching. These domestic alternatives (VBQF1202, VBE2412) not only provide reliable compatibility but also offer compelling performance enhancements, giving engineers greater flexibility in design optimization and cost-performance trade-offs.
